There was an ABI change for 64 bit aligned vectors between gcc 5 and gcc 6 on a few 64 bit platforms, and gcc 10 reports "note" level warnings for each affected access, which is very noisy and hides more important information. These notes are issued because there is no reliable diagnostic for actual problems.
